Sinclair IS Pharma wins funding for future growth

Published: 11-Jan-2013

Agrees new £23.6m banking facility with Clydesdale Bank


Sinclair IS Pharma, a pan-European specialist pharmaceutical company formed in 2011 after the merger of Sinclair Pharma and IS Pharma, has agreed a new £23.6m banking facility with Clydesdale Bank, which will fund future growth.

The arrangement, which is made up of a £22.6m loan and £1m credit facility, will be used to refinance the company’s existing debt and provide additional capital of £9m to support future acquisitions.

Sinclair IS Pharma has corporate and operational headquarters in London and Paris as well as sales offices across Europe, and supplies dermatologists, pharmacies, hospitals and plastic surgeons in the UK, France, Italy, Germany and Spain. It also supplies customers globally through an international distributor network covering developed and emerging markets.

Alan Olby, chief financial officer at Sinclair IS Pharma, said: ‘Our growth strategy involves further acquisitions as well as organic growth in our key markets. The company has experienced significant growth recently and this new banking facility provides us with greater flexibility to pursue new opportunities as we drive forward the business’ growth agenda.’
